Understanding the Types of Drinking Water
Choosing the right water for hydration is more complex than it might seem, with numerous options available, each with its own profile of benefits and risks. The primary considerations are safety and mineral content, which are directly influenced by the water's source and treatment process.
Tap Water
Tap water, also known as municipal water, is a common and affordable source of drinking water for many. In developed countries, it is treated and monitored by government agencies, like the EPA in the US, to ensure it meets strict safety standards. However, the quality can vary significantly depending on local infrastructure and the original source water.
Pros of Tap Water:
- Cost-Effective: It is the most economical option for drinking water.
- Regulated: In many countries, it is consistently monitored for contaminants.
- Environmentally Friendly: Reduces the need for single-use plastic bottles.
Cons of Tap Water:
- Variable Quality: The taste and mineral content can differ by location.
- Potential Contaminants: Issues like aging lead pipes, agricultural runoff, or industrial pollution can introduce unwanted substances.
- Added Chemicals: Chemicals like chlorine are often added for disinfection, which can affect taste.
Purified Water
Purified water is water that has been treated to remove chemicals, contaminants, and other impurities, often through distillation, deionization, or reverse osmosis. The source water can be from a municipal supply or groundwater. The process removes almost all total dissolved solids (TDS), making it a very clean option.
Common Purification Methods:
- Reverse Osmosis (RO): Water is forced through a semipermeable membrane that blocks impurities like bacteria, viruses, chemicals, and salts.
- Distillation: Water is boiled, and the resulting steam is condensed back into a liquid, leaving contaminants and minerals behind. This is one of the most effective methods for removing impurities.
- Deionization: Uses ion-exchange resins to remove mineral salts.
Pros of Purified Water:
- High Purity: Extremely low levels of contaminants and impurities.
- Safe Option: Particularly useful in areas where local tap water quality is questionable.
Cons of Purified Water:
- Lacks Minerals: The purification process strips away beneficial minerals like calcium and magnesium, which can result in a flat taste and potential deficiencies if not supplemented through diet.
- Environmental Impact: Bottled purified water contributes to plastic waste.
Spring Water
Collected from an underground source, spring water flows naturally to the surface. As it travels through layers of rock and soil, it undergoes natural filtration and picks up essential minerals. Bottled spring water is regulated by agencies like the FDA and must be tested and treated to ensure safety.
Pros of Spring Water:
- Natural Mineral Content: Contains naturally occurring minerals that can contribute to health and taste.
- Naturally Alkaline: Many spring waters are naturally alkaline due to their mineral content.
- Great Taste: Many people prefer the crisp taste profile of spring water.
Cons of Spring Water:
- Potential Contamination: Untreated spring water can contain bacteria, viruses, or heavy metals depending on the source.
- Inconsistent Mineral Content: The mineral composition can vary by source and location.
- Cost: Bottled spring water is more expensive than tap water.
Mineral Water
Mineral water is distinguished by its naturally occurring mineral content, with the FDA requiring at least 250 parts per million of total dissolved solids for this classification. It is sourced from an underground mineral spring and is bottled at the source. Mineral content and taste vary widely depending on the spring.
Pros of Mineral Water:
- Supports Heart Health: Some studies suggest it can lower 'bad' LDL cholesterol and raise 'good' HDL cholesterol.
- Lowers Blood Pressure: May help reduce high blood pressure due to its calcium and magnesium content.
- Aids Digestion: Carbonated mineral water can help relieve symptoms of constipation.
Cons of Mineral Water:
- High Cost: Typically more expensive than other bottled water options.
- Potential for Bloating: Carbonated varieties can cause stomach upset in some individuals.
- Plastic Toxicity Risk: If bottled in plastic, it carries the risk of microplastic and chemical contamination, especially when exposed to heat.
Comparison Table: Suitability of Water Types
| Feature | Tap Water | Purified Water | Spring Water | Mineral Water |
|---|---|---|---|---|
| Source | Municipal/treated | Various (tap, ground) | Natural underground spring | Underground mineral spring |
| Purity | Regulated but varies | High, removes contaminants | High (bottled) | High |
| Mineral Content | Varies by location | Very low (removed) | Moderate (natural) | High (natural) |
| Taste | Variable, can be chlorinated | Neutral, sometimes flat | Crisp, natural, slight minerals | Distinctive, salty/bitter depending on minerals |
| Hydration | Good | Good, but lacks electrolytes | Good, with natural electrolytes | Good, rich in electrolytes |
| Cost | Very low | Low to moderate | Moderate to high | High |
| Pros | Affordable, regulated | High purity, safe | Natural minerals, good taste | Health benefits from minerals |
| Cons | Variable quality, aging pipes | Lacks minerals, environmental cost | Untreated can be risky, variable content | Expensive, potential for bloating |
Conclusion: Choosing the Right Water for You
The best type of water for you depends on a balance of factors, including local water quality, personal preference for taste, and health priorities. While both spring water and purified water are excellent and safe choices when properly sourced and regulated, they serve different needs. Spring water offers natural minerals that can enhance hydration and contribute to taste, while purified water provides consistent purity, free from virtually all contaminants, which is especially important where tap water is unreliable. For daily consumption, the key is consistency and ensuring adequate hydration, with the addition of minerals from a balanced diet if opting for purified water. Always be aware of your local water source's status and consider a reputable, regulated brand if choosing bottled water.

Tips for Improving Your Drinking Water at Home:
- Install a home filtration system (e.g., carbon filter, reverse osmosis).
- Boil tap water if under an advisory or unsure of safety.
- Store water in glass or stainless steel containers to avoid plastic contamination.
- Check your municipal water quality reports annually.
- For well water, test annually for contaminants.
